You can add whatever encounter logic you want for whatever mob(s) you want in whatever instance you want, with some exceptions. Those exceptions being what I have already indicated above, "void zones" on the ground. Encounter logic does not move out of, or avoid navigating around stuff on the ground.

But, the specific encounter you are referring to is beyond the scope of this project. In order to create encounter logic for this specific instance boss you would also need to identify when the characters does not have a given buff THEN run away.

Yup, I've started the leader first.

Everything works perfectly as long as the characters are in range of each other in the game world.

When I was trying to get it to work prior, I was starting it out of sight of the leader, just because that made it very easy to test. I notice when I am out of range of the leader I get the text in the log "RAF Leader has been set by first available party member" as my characters are grouped. Now I am trying to test it where the follower starts in range of the leader and goes out of range, but that's a bit tricky as I need to keep the follower from following by getting it doing a quest or skinning a bunch of mobs.

I did get the RBC location query to work once, so I have ruled out any issue with communication being blocked. But it only happened when I first started the bot and the characters were standing pretty close together:
[23:38:56.766 N] Appears our leader has vanished. Lets perform a RBC query on their location[23:38:56.864 N] ==== DEBUG: query the leader for their location
[23:38:56.866 N] ==== DEBUG: we've got the leaders location via RBC. Lets move there now
[23:38:56.866 N] ==== DEBUG: our leader is 7.83537 yards away
[23:38:56.915 D] Activity: Leader is out of range, using RBC to navigatee to them

I will keep trying to test and see if I can get it to work.

EDIT: [follower skinning.txt log attached, relevant bit is at the end of the log] My follower went to skin a bunch of mobs, so I ran the leader out of view range. "RAF Leader has been set by first available party member" shows up twice in the log after the leader is out of range, and after the follower finishes skinning mobs, it does not make any RBC query to find the leader. When I run my leader back into range, the follower no longer follows the leader or responds when the leader goes into combat. However, it still skins mobs and will defend itself if a mob attacks.

[follower skinning plus end bit.txt log] I hit stop in honorbuddy, then start it again. Follower still doesn't follow the leader. With the bot still running, I open bot config and the following is added to the log (names removed):
Code:
[00:51:02.432 N] Running revision 12 of Fpsware RAF Bot. This is the latest build. 
[00:51:02.576 N] ==== DEBUG: groupMembers count: 2
[00:51:02.576 N] ==== DEBUG: 1. checking **********
[00:51:02.576 N] ==== DEBUG: 1. checking **********
I see Leader is set to [Automatic] (I think it was set that way to begin with). When I open the drop down and click on that option again, the bot still does not do anything. But as soon as I set the leader to the actual leader by name, it starts following again.
Code:
[00:52:27.828 N] RAF Leader has been set by prefered name
